Woodend North · Suburb / Locality
Work across the area — who is in the labour force, in which industries and jobs.
More adults are working or looking for work in Woodend North than in most similar areas. While 63.6% of adults are in the labour force, the local unemployment rate is very low at only 1.9%, which is well below the national figure of 5.1%. This suggests a strong level of employment across the community.
Employment, participation and unemployment.
A little more than 63% of adults are working or looking for work, slightly above the Victorian figure. However, full-time employment at 54.9% is well below both the state and national averages.

The industries that employ local workers.
Construction is the most common industry for local workers at 15.7%, followed by professional and technical services at 13.1% and education and training at 11.8%.
The kinds of jobs people do.
Professional roles are the most common occupation for 26.8% of workers, with managers making up another 24.2% of the workforce.
